특정 장치가 일시 중단 상태에서 컴퓨터를 깨우지 못하도록 비활성화하는 방법은 무엇입니까?

특정 장치가 일시 중단 상태에서 컴퓨터를 깨우지 못하도록 비활성화하는 방법은 무엇입니까?

마우스를 움직일 때 일시정지 상태에서 깨어나는 기능을 비활성화하고 싶습니다.

나는 그 파일을 알고 있다 /proc/acpi/wakeup. 특정 항목을 비활성화하여 pci마우스로 깨우기를 비활성화할 수 있습니다. 문제는 이로 인해 원하지 않는 키보드에 의한 절전 모드 해제도 비활성화된다는 것입니다. 마우스와 키보드는 모두 컴퓨터의 서로 다른 두 개의 USB 포트에 연결된 두 개의 별도 Wi-Fi 동글이 있는 무선 장치입니다(다른 USB 포트를 사용할 수 없으므로 둘 다 하나의 USB 허브에 연결되어 있는 경우에도 솔루션이 작동하는 것이 좋습니다). 실행하면 문제가 있는 것 같은 lshw두 장치가 모두 동일한 아래에 나열되어 있는 것을 볼 수 있습니다 .pci

이를 달성하기 위해 할 수 있는 일이 있나요? 장치가 컴퓨터를 깨우지 못하도록 비활성화하는 다른 방법은 없나요? 에서 유용한 것을 찾지 못했습니다 BIOS.

중요한 경우 시스템은 KDE 데스크탑이 있는 Debian Bullseye입니다.

답변1

대신 /sys/bus/usb/devices/<device_name>/power/wakeup을 사용해 보세요.

보다https://community.frame.work/t/waking-immediately-from-suspens-or-hibernate-how-i-fixed-it-for-me/19763

관련 정보